Tiivistelmä
The thesis was commissioned by Vexve Oy to improve their purchase and travel invoice handling processes. The solution used by the company to import purchase invoices, Basware’s Cloudscan 2.0, was going to enter end of life status in June 2024, so a choice needed to be made between Basware’s Cloudscan 3.0 and SmartPDF software. With travel invoices, the study focused on the implementation of a service through the company’s credit card partner Eurocard that would save receipts automatically to the company’s travel expense management software, Visma M2, without needing to keep paper receipts. The qualitative study was conducted by using two surveys: one for the finance department employees on purchase invoices and one on travel invoices for all company credit card holders. The results for the purchase invoice survey were that the people who handled purchase invoices most often had noticed errors in the importing of invoices and were in favor of increasing automation in the process. The conclusion for this part of the study was therefore that the company should move to the SmartPDF software due to its ability to automatically import invoices. For the travel invoice survey, the respondents thought the service saved them time by not having to keep paper receipts but had some criticism about the lack of instruction from Eurocard and the small number of vendors who supported fully digital receipts. The conclusion was that the smart receipt service did improve the process for travelers.
